Understanding Window Installation
Window Contractor installation refers to the process of eliminating old windows and sealing new ones into a structure. The success of this venture depends upon several elements, including the quality of the windows themselves, the skills of the installer, and the materials utilized in the installation procedure.
The Importance of Quality Installation
Quality installation is vital for numerous reasons, including:
Energy Efficiency: Properly installed windows assist to preserve indoor temperature levels, minimizing heating & cooling expenses.Visual Appeal: Well-installed windows enhance the total look of a home, potentially increasing its market value.Avoiding Damage: Poorly installed windows can result in problems such as leakages, drafts, and rot, contributing to substantial structural damage gradually.Convenience: Quality installation offers enhanced insulation, making indoor areas more comfy.Elements of Quality Window Installation

The installation technique can significantly impact the window's efficiency. Alternatives normally consist of:
Full-frame installation: Replacing the whole window and its frame, which permits much better insulation and structural stability.Retrofit installation: Inserting new windows into the existing frame, which might appropriate for less extensive jobs.5. Sealing and Finishing
When windows are installed, sealing is crucial to prevent leaks and drafts. This typically includes:
Applying caulk around the perimeter of the window.Setting up insulation to fill any gaps.Including protective aspects such as flashing to divert water away.Picking a Quality Window Installer

FAQs1. How long does window installation generally take?
Response: The installation of windows usually takes one to 2 days, depending on the number of windows and the intricacy of the project.
2.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
Response: Yes, energy-efficient windows (mlx.su) can lead to considerable savings on energy bills and decrease your carbon footprint. They often get approved for refunds and tax credits also.
3. Can I set up windows myself?
Response: While technically possible, DIY window installation is complicated and can result in poor results if not done properly. It is a good idea to work with a professional.
4. What should I do to get ready for window installation?
Response: Clear the location around the windows, move furniture, and guarantee that pets are kept away. It is also useful to have access to electrical energy if power tools are utilized.
5. What sort of maintenance do new windows require?
Response: Maintenance differs based on window materials. Usually, cleaning up the glass, inspecting seals routinely, and painting or staining wood windows every few years are needed.
